Output 989b632c82ebc077e02a37a67b84c24e27c39bf720ec2ef65b5b64bc6d215782:0

value
646939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00c09b01d657fc29d559687df5fd5e17c2ca50d OP_EQUAL
address
3N7fhvBjbXfucBjDYZXctxZ2ETE1wmqz7H
transaction
989b632c82ebc077e02a37a67b84c24e27c39bf720ec2ef65b5b64bc6d215782
spent
true